S-1335B34-A4T2U3 belongs to the category of voltage regulators.
This product is used for regulating voltage in electronic circuits.
The S-1335B34-A4T2U3 comes in a small surface-mount package.
The essence of this product lies in its ability to provide stable and regulated voltage output for various electronic devices.
The S-1335B34-A4T2U3 is typically packaged in reels and is available in quantities of 1000 units per reel.

The S-1335B34-A4T2U3 operates based on a feedback control mechanism.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a stable output voltage, even when the input voltage or load conditions change.
The S-1335B34-A4T2U3 finds applications in various electronic devices, including but not limited to: - Mobile phones - Portable media players - Digital cameras - Wearable devices - IoT devices - Battery-powered systems
